National Program for Inspection of Non-Federal Dams. Clark Site Number 2 Dam (VT 00266) (VTDWR 208-1) Connecticut River Basin, Topsham, Vermont. Phase I Inspection Report.

Abstract

The dam is a 32 ft. high earth embankment with a drop inlet principal spillway and a vegetated earth channel emergency spillway. The dam is small in size with a significant hazard potential. The dam is in poor condition at the present time. It is recommended that the owner engage the services of a qualified engineer to conduct a detailed study of the seepage at both abutments and the downstream toe of the embankment. There are remedial measures which should be undertaken by the owner.
